Japan, Jigokudani Monkey Park

Japan Nagano Monkey Park

The unique hot spring found in Jigokundani Monkey Park will take you by surprise. While most other hot springs in the world lure in hoards of tourists, this hot spring located in Japan does not. Instead of seeing tons of humans relaxing here and taking in the natural elements, you will find hundreds of Japanese Macaques monkeys relaxing in the steaming warm waters. As the perfect place to warm up when their homes are frozen over with snow, this monkey park is a bucket list experience for any nature lover. You won’t have any problems with the monkeys as they pose no danger unless threatened. However, you will still be expected to respect their natural habitat while exploring the monkey park.

Finland, Lapland

Lapland Travel Tips

Lapland is found in the northern region of Finland. Even though this part of the world boasts some of the most extreme weather conditions that render outdoor explorations less ideal, you will experience some of the most enchanting scenery here. One of the world’s most extravagant natural phenomenons takes place here, which makes it a bucket list must for any nature lover. If you want to experience the enchantment of the fantastical Northern Lights dancing in the skies, visiting Lapland is an absolute must. The Midnight Sun is another natural phenomenon that can be experienced in Lapland. When visiting this destination, you should find suitable indoor accommodation and pack for icy conditions.
